Output fb3714963059236a34cbf48d94c46970981dd9b9b47872266c5fe2623b2ee615:0

value
270859239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fbcea696c386809007fd5bff674a62db7f9e508 OP_EQUAL
address
37W2oiiPNABfTeue8ZUuHwYSdWngXK6Rbg
transaction
fb3714963059236a34cbf48d94c46970981dd9b9b47872266c5fe2623b2ee615
spent
true